Podsumowanie:
Żeby osiągnąć maksymalną wydajność w odczycie karty to należy ustawić rozmiar klastra na 32/64kb
A żeby osiągnąć maksymalną wydajność w zapisie karty to należy ustawić rozmiar klastra 1/2MB
I należy wybrać czy chcemy mieć wydajność w odczycie czy w zapisie, normalnie wybierając obojętnie co, możemy tego nie odczuć, ale wykonująć operacje na dużych/bardzo dużych plikach to możemy odczuwać min. spadek wydajności.
